Why design your own liberal arts degree at Lang? How does one begin this process of academic exploration and self designing a major? This course takes these questions as its primary focus. Intended especially for students considering majoring in Liberal Arts (Lang’s Self-Design major) but open to all Lang students, this course prepares you to make the most of your New School education. To do so, we examine the meaning and value of liberal arts in higher education, in contexts from the local to the global. The Liberal Arts major at Lang lets you bring together subjects you're passionate about in a rigorous curriculum focused on interdisciplinary, multicultural, and issue-based perspectives beyond the framework of Lang’s other departments. In this class, students develop and workshop comprehensive, individualized plans for their studies that incorporate prior educational experiences, articulate their personal educational philosophy, and outline how they plan to achieve the interdisciplinary education they seek. A self-designed major (or any major in the liberal arts) encourages curiosity, exploration, breadth and focus – and also demands responsibility.
